The smoke from previous cannonballs fills the air, and the dust from the impact settles on the ground. The fall of Constantinople was a turning point in world history. The city, which had long been a symbol of Christian power and civilization, was now in the hands of the Muslim Ottoman Empire. Sultan Mehmet II, who ruled from 1451 to 1481, was a visionary leader who saw himself as the heir to the Roman Empire. He was determined to make Constantinople the new capital of his empire and to establish a new golden age of art, culture, and learning.
